According to the eligibility criteria for admission to MBBS course in medical colleges of Maharashtra, other state students can not apply for admission.

In private colleges seats are divided in 85% and 15% ratio wherein 85% seats fall under State Quota (you have to show domicile for that). The remaining 15% seats are for NRI.
The seats for NRI are also known as Institutional and Management Quota as earlier if the NRI seats are left vacant then they can Indian candidates can take admission. Now, NRI seats are available for NRI only.

There is a case going on regarding this if NRI seats are left vacant then they should be changed into State Quota seats. However, there is no final decision taken on this.
But for now there are no seats available for non-Maharashtra candidates.
